What is the R-value of 2 inch spray foam?
R-Value In 2 Inches Of Spray Foam
The R-value ranges from R-3.5 to R-3.6 per inch. The filling of a 2×4 cavity yields about an R-13.
How thick can polyurethane foam be applied?
The ASTM E84 tests for most spray polyurethane foams limit the maximum installed thickness of foams to 4 inches or less. The ASTM E84 tests for some SPF products limit installations to a maximum of only 2 inches.

Do I need to install vapor barrier with spray insulation foam?
A vapour barrier is not necessary with closed-cell foam but with open-cell spray foam such as Icynene®, it is sometimes required. Any air that migrates though a building envelope will carry water vapour. As Icynene® spray foam creates a seamless air-seal, it controls air leakage and the moisture in the air.

Does foam insulation need a vapor barrier?
Foam insulation usually does not require a vapor barrier. For some foam insulation types, such as closed-cell spray foam and foam board insulation, the insulation itself stops the movement of most water vapor.
What is the best foam insulation?
Closed cell foam is the best choice for robust insulating where space is an issue, as it can achieve 2x the R-Value of open cell inside a standard wall. Its rigid nature also adds to the structural integrity of the building and E84 fire rated versions are available.

Why do lenders not like spray foam insulation?
So why is it a problem for mortgage lenders? By sealing the roof space with this material, air circulation can be restricted to the roof and timbers. This can lead to condensation, which in turn can eventually lead to the rotting of the wooden roof supports.
